The Development Operations & CRM Manager serves as the primary administrator of Canvasback's donor database and fundraising systems. This position ensures every donation is processed accurately, every donor record is maintained with excellence, and our development team has the reliable information needed to cultivate meaningful relationships with supporters.

While the immediate priorities are CRM administration and gift processing, this role will also help strengthen the operational foundation that supports fundraising across the organization.

Primary Responsibilities

CRM Administration (45%)

  • Serve as the primary administrator of Canvasback's nonprofit CRM (Neon CRM).
  • Maintain accurate donor and constituent records.
  • Perform ongoing database maintenance, duplicate management, and data quality audits.
  • Create reports, queries, mailing lists, and donor segments.
  • Manage data imports, exports, and system integrations.
  • Identify opportunities to improve CRM functionality and organizational efficiency.
  • Provide CRM support and training to staff as needed.

Gift Processing & Donor Records (35%)

  • Accurately process and record all charitable contributions.
  • Reconcile donations with accounting records and financial reports.
  • Process online, mailed, recurring, stock, and other gifts.
  • Generate tax receipts and donor acknowledgments.
  • Ensure all gift records meet organizational policies and nonprofit best practices.
  • Maintain confidential donor information with professionalism and discretion.

Development Operations & Reporting (20%)

  • Produce fundraising reports and dashboards for leadership and the Board of Directors.
  • Support fundraising campaigns with donor segmentation, mailing lists, and reporting.
  • Assist with donor stewardship initiatives, annual appeals, and fundraising events.
  • Continuously improve development workflows and operational processes.
  • Collaborate with Finance and leadership to ensure accurate reporting and reconciliation.
